The Researcher 2 performs a broad range of biological testing and procedures using standard scientific techniques and methods. This position primarily oversees infection, disease and/or immune response in small animals, such as advanced imaging equipment, and standard operating procedures.
EDUCATION: Bachelor’s Degree in Molecular Virology, Biochemistry, Immunology, or a related field. (Master’s Degree preferred.) (TRANSCRIPT REQUIRED)
EXPERIENCE: Four (4) years of related research or laboratory experience in a laboratory environment OR Master’s Degree in Molecular Virology, Biochemistry, Immunology, Animal Science, or a related field and two (2) years of related research or laboratory experience. Must be able to pass the Department of Justice Security Risk Assessment for work with Select Agents and Toxins. An annual physical exam is required, including TB testing, Hep B vaccination or positive titer, and tetanus vaccination.
K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, AND ABILITIES:
- Ability to conduct effective literature searches, analyze, and present data.
- Ability to utilize all MS Office Suite products, Sigma Plot, or other statistical software products.
- Ability to follow protocols and aid in protocol development for standard operating protocols.
- Ability to work in BSL2 or BSL 3 environment.
- Ability to observe and follow appropriate safety and study requirements by reading, understanding, and performing Standard Operating Procedures, Good Laboratory Practices, and study protocols.
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) required includes Powered Air Purifying Respirator (PAPR), safety glasses, lab coat, closed-toed or shoe covers, and nitrile gloves.
